The Indian Men’s Hockey team departed for Buenos Aires on Wednesday, March 31. The team will be facing Olympic champions Argentina in the upcoming FIH Pro league matches on April 11 and 12.

Send in all your wishes for #TeamIndia in the comments section!” Ahead of the D-day, India team will playing two warm-up matches against the home team on April 6 and 7 followed by two more practice matches on April 13 and 14 as part of their preparations for Tokyo Olympics.

Three players, Manpreet Singh, Rupinder Pal Singh and Varun Kumar, who opted out during the recent Europe tour due to their own reasons, will also be back in the mix for India.

The 22 member squad will constitute of, P R Sreejesh, Krishan Bahadur Pathak, Amit Rohidas, Gurinder Singh, Harmanpreet Singh (vc), Surender Kumar, Rupinderpal Singh, Varun Kumar, Birendra Lakra, Jaskaran Singh, Hardik Singh, Manpreet Singh (c), Vivek Sagar Prasad, Raj Kumar Pal, Sumit, Nilakanta Sharma, Shamsher Singh, Gurjant Singh, Dilpreet Singh, Mandeep Singh, Lalit Kumar Upadhyay, Shilanand Lakra.
